Frank Joseph Shea, 87, of Southbury, died Wednesday, Oct. 19th at his home. He was the husband of Patricia (Orme) Shea. Frank was born April 11, 1929 in Manhattan, NY, son of the late Charles and Lillian (Lynch) Shea.
He was a veteran of the U.S. Navy and a loving husband, father, grandfather and great-grandfather. Besides his loving wife of 63 years, he leaves six children: Linda McGowan, Edward Shea, Patricia Shea, Monica Puco, Kevin Shea and Timothy Shea, ten grandchildren: Sean McGowan, Katie Ciskowski, Kevin McGowan, Jennifer Coyle, Andrew Puco, Brendan Puco, Brian Shea, Thomas Shea, Gracie Shea and Maddie Shea; and three great-grandchildren: Declan Coyle, Owen Coyle and Brayden Ciskowski.

A Mass of Christian Burial will be held Saturday, Oct. 22nd at 10:00 a.m. in St. Teresa of Avila Church, 146 Main Street South, Woodbury. Burial will follow in New North Cemetery, Woodbury. Calling hours: Friday Oct. 21, from 6 to 8 p.m. at Carpino Funeral Home, 750 Main Street South, Southbury.
